Dan Campbell’s Sparks Lions Offense in Win Over Commanders

22 snips
Nov 11, 2025
The Lions soared with a commanding 44-22 victory, sparked by Dan Campbell's bold decision to take over playcalling. The hosts dive into how his aggressive tactics and intuitive decisions reshaped the offensive rhythm. Key performances from Jameer Gibbs and Jamison Williams highlight the team’s success. They also discuss the implications for staff roles and the need for defensive adjustments moving forward. As playoff prospects loom, the conversation wraps with a look at the competitive landscape in the NFC.

INSIGHT

Formation Shift Fueled The Attack

  • Campbell's playcalling emphasized different formations and personnel, notably more three-wide sets.
  • That spacing reduced stacked boxes and activated role players like Khalif Raymond and Isaac Toslaw.
